Actuators

Our actuators, also called activators, are electrically ignited and trigger a desired reaction. So, for example, a container can be opened or a chemical process triggered. This is used in the security industry and in the healthcare sector. We distinguish between pyromechanical and thermal actuators.


Applications:

  • Opening a CO2 cartridge
    A bolt is accelerated by the pyrotechnic ignition and pierces the bottom of a CO2 cartridge, allowing the gas to escape.
    • Application example 1:
      A sensor detects an unforeseen movement, e.g. a fall. The system ignites the actuator and a body airbag is inflated within fractions of a second.

    • Application example 2:
      If a security container for the transport of valuables is not opened in a proper manner, the ignition takes place and a substance is injected into the container. So, for example, banknotes are permanently marked with ink and rendered worthless.
  • Fire extinguishing systems
    The heat generated by a thermal actuator triggers the chemical reaction.
    • Application example:
      If a fire is detected in a room, the extinguishing system is activated and the fire is suffocated dry within seconds. For example, a fire can be extinguished in a server cabinet without causing further damage to the hardware. The system is also suitable for large spaces such as a warehouse or onboard ships.
